On June 28, 2013, there was tendered for filing with the FCC an application for assignment of the construction permit for a new FM translator K237FO, Blue Earth, MN from 1400, Inc. to Minnesota Public Radio. The translator is authorized to operate on 95.3 MHz with an effective radiated power of 0.25 kW from a transmitter to be located at 43 40′ 1″ N Latitude and 94 7′ 19″ W Longitude. The translator will rebroadcast the signal of Station KCMP, 89.3 MHz, Northfield, MN.

NOTICE OF SPECIAL
HEARING FOR CONDITIONAL USE REQUEST
N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Faribault County Planning Commission will hold a Special Public Hearing on Thursday, July 18, 2013, at 7:00 PM in the Conference Room of the Faribault County Ag. Center located in Blue Earth, Minnesota.
The meeting agenda will include a Public Hearing on the application of John Arends/Ulland Brothers, Inc. for a Conditional Use Permit. Applicant is requesting a Conditional Use Permit for disposal of excess soils.
The proposed project is located in the A-2 General Agriculture District located in the Northwest Quarter (NW ) of Section Eight (8) in Township One Hundred Two (102) North, Range Twenty-seven (27) West, Blue Earth City Township, Faribault County, Minnesota.
All persons interested are invited to attend said hearing and be heard on this matter.
